Address

Pcw5HWu3EdeUrZstvAALrxosTrAaxiAgTJ

0 PEPE

Confirmed
Total Received909.97966000 PEPE0.83 USD
Total Sent909.97966000 PEPE0.83 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

Pcw5HWu3EdeUrZstvAALrxosTrAaxiAgTJ909.97966000 PEPE0.01 USD0.83 USD
 
PpYKUgXHqQeXKjCwX1zogXZw2aDGXVjm5v901.97740000 PEPE0.01 USD0.83 USD
PhSMSfBjDSdUqXf8pjB6T2G2CbhUruc9mi8.00000000 PEPE0.00 USD0.01 USD
PgCkk41MKXFeJJTo7QUiRERrqQrzhe6DxY913.98192000 PEPE0.01 USD0.84 USD
 
Pcw5HWu3EdeUrZstvAALrxosTrAaxiAgTJ909.97966000 PEPE0.01 USD0.83 USD
PqsF7Kawk3ndpBEjBojaKJx1QmGSm6jca54.00000000 PEPE0.00 USD0.00 USD